Idea #4877: gfx grub

bug This idea is a duplicate of Idea #21: Professional-looking bootloader.
Written by jeffster the 17 Mar 08 at 00:02. Category: Look and Feel. Related project: Nothing/Others. Status: New
Rationale
I would really hope to see gfx grub in hardy, so I wouldn't have to stare at an ugly console-like screen. It would be great to have the Ubuntu install boot theme,which is subtle and appealing. I know this is a pretty small thing, but it would just be nice to have it, to give GRUB a more polished look. I also know it's not that hard to make gfx Grub work, but I would like it to be installed default.
